The biology of typical rodents allows them to exploit the tiniest vulnerabilities in a building structure. A mouse can squeeze through a gap no wider than a pencil, while a rat needs just somewhat more space to gain entry. When within, these animals do more than just scavenge for food. They possess an instinctive need to nibble on difficult products to maintain their teeth, which can lead to significant structural damage. It is not uncommon for electrical wiring to be removed or insulation to be ruined within wall cavities. This produces a hidden risk that lots of homeowner do not understand exists until a system failure takes place. For example, the roof rat is known for its climbing up capability and frequently gets in through high level gaps or overhanging branches. In contrast, the Norway rat is more likely to burrow or get in through ground level openings. A customized plan must represent these distinctions to ensure that every prospective access route is secured. This level of detail is why regional understanding is so extremely valued in the market. A thorough method to managing pests counts on two key elements: maintaining a clean environment and avoiding access. It's unexpected how typically basic procedures, such as getting rid of prospective food sources, are overlooked. Attractive annoyances like unsecured trash bin, bird feeders, and decaying garden debris can draw rodents to a home. By attending to these upkeep oversights, homeowners can make their property less appealing to bugs. Nonetheless, even the most fastidious house owners can still experience invasions if their property has vulnerabilities, such as unsealed entry points. To prevent this, it's vital to seal any gaps around doors, repair harmed vents, and ensure that pipelines are correctly fitted.
